Goa Nightclub Co-Owner Arrested: Claims "Only Sleeping Partner" Role in Deadly Fire Incident

Ajay Gupta, co-owner of 'Birch' by Romeo Lane nightclub in Goa, was arrested following a devastating fire that killed 25 people. While claiming to be "only a sleeping partner," Gupta was apprehended at a Delhi hospital as his business partners, the Luthra brothers, fled to Thailand. Police are investigating safety violations and procedural irregularities that contributed to the tragic incident during a musical performance.

I Was Only Sleeping Partner: Arrested Co-Owner Of Goa Nightclub To NDTV

NDTV confronted Gupta during his arrest.

New Delhi:

Ajay Gupta, co-owner of 'Birch' by Romeo Lane nightclub in Goa where a devastating fire claimed 25 lives, was apprehended on Tuesday after admitting himself to the Institute of Brain and Spine in Delhi's Lajpat Nagar. Authorities reported that Gupta arrived at the hospital in an Innova vehicle bearing Haryana registration, driven by his chauffeur.

When NDTV approached Gupta during his arrest, he claimed, "I'm only a sleeping partner with the Luthras, nothing else."

A GST document obtained by NDTV verifies Gupta's business relationship with the Luthra brothers.

After evading a Goa police team that searched his residence, prompting authorities to issue a lookout notice, Gupta will soon appear before the Saket Court.

Goa Police are requesting a transit remand for Gupta. Once granted, he will be transported to Goa for additional questioning.

Fellow nightclub owners Saurabh Luthra and Gaurav Luthra remain fugitives, with a blue corner notice issued against them. Immigration officials at Mumbai airport discovered they departed for Phuket, Thailand, on an IndiGo flight at 5:30 am Sunday—merely hours after the tragedy occurred. The brothers were reportedly in Delhi when the incident unfolded.

Police forces from Delhi and Goa are collaboratively conducting searches at potential hideouts and connections associated with the Luthra brothers.

The fatal incident occurred during a musical event at the Goa nightclub, with footage showing massive flames and smoke engulfing the venue. Additional video evidence captures a performer dancing to the popular Sholay song 'Mehbooba Mehbooba' when flames initially appear on the ceiling. While the exact cause remains under investigation, fireworks during the musical performance are suspected to have ignited the blaze.

Authorities have registered charges including culpable homicide not amounting to murder, negligence, and actions endangering safety.

Four nightclub staff members have been detained thus far, including the manager. Officials from various government departments responsible for issuing permits and licenses to the establishment have been called for interrogation to examine potential regulatory violations and procedural irregularities.
